This is an open-label, dose finding, multiple-dose study in subjects with metastatic melanoma. Three dose levels of MPC-6827 will be administered with temozolomide to three separate cohorts. Study endpoints will include determination of the maximum tolerated dose, determination of dose limiting toxicities, and evaluation of evidence of anti-tumor activity of MPC-6827 when given with temozolomide.

| Name | Type | Description | Arm Group Labels | Other Names |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| MPC-6827 + Temozolomide | Drug | MPC-6827 at 2.1mg/m2, 2.7mg/m2 or 3.3mg/m2 administered by intravenous infusion over 2 hours once weekly for three weeks in a 4 week cycle. Temozolomide at 85 mg/m2 administered orally daily for 21 days in a 4 week cycle. |
